Executive summary: why this market matters in 2026

Multi-sensor and multi-directional camera architectures are transitioning from niche wide-area solutions to foundational components of modern security and operations platforms—integrated with edge AI, cloud management, and standardized network ecosystems. The market has already shown sustained expansion, rising from USD 712.45 million in 2020 to USD 1,447.53 million in 2025. PW Consulting’s forecast places the market at approximately USD 1,695.4 million in 2026, with a projected trajectory that reaches USD 3,911.82 million by 2032, implying a robust compound annual growth rate (CAGR) of 15.26% across the forecast period (2026–2032).

Market trajectory and investment implications

The steep growth implied by the 15.26% CAGR reflects three reinforcing dynamics: commoditization of multi-imager hardware, rapid assimilation of edge AI engines into camera housings, and accelerating demand from wide-area and complex environments (transportation hubs, commercial campuses, and smart-city initiatives). The market’s mid-decade momentum (2024–2026) is supportive of near-term investments in pilot projects that emphasize analytics-driven outcomes—its size and growth profile justify re-prioritizing security capex toward fewer, higher-capability devices that lower overall device count while improving coverage and actionable insight delivery.

From a capital allocation perspective, PW Consulting advises a staged adoption approach in 2026: validate edge-AI use cases in constrained pilots (30–90 days), then scale using standardized integration templates to contain systems integration costs. Technology and integration dynamics to watch

  • Edge AI convergence: Vendors are embedding increasingly powerful inference engines (including partner ecosystems around GPU-accelerated modules) to enable serverless analytics, on-camera tracking, and object classification that reduces bandwidth and back-end processing needs.
  • Sensor fusion and flexible optics: Multi-angle and multi-lens form factors enable single-device coverage of complex fields—trading off single-point resolution for comprehensive situational awareness. Hybrid models that combine fixed multisensors with adjustable PTZ elements are emerging as a pragmatic compromise for mixed-demand sites.
  • Systems interoperability: ONVIF and similar interoperability standards remain essential for reducing vendor lock-in; cloud-managed platforms that support standard APIs accelerate integration with VMS, access control, and analytics ecosystems.

Competitive landscape — capability clusters (what to look for)

Our vendor analysis maps leading suppliers into capability clusters rather than market share rankings, enabling procurement teams to match solution archetypes to strategic objectives. Key archetypes include:

  • AI-centric, serverless solutions: Firms integrating onboard AI accelerators and offering high-efficiency inference engines for serverless recording and analytics. Representative capabilities include NVIDIA Jetson-class integrations and optimized on-camera models that reduce back-end compute.
  • Panoramic and stitched imaging specialists: Vendors with refined image-stitching, motorized lens arrays, and high-resolution panoramic sensors designed for continuous 180°–360° monitoring of open spaces.
  • Cloud-managed multisensor platforms: Providers that combine multi-sensor hardware with cloud-native management, enabling remote repositioning, health monitoring, and scalable licensing models.
  • Compliance-focused suppliers: Manufacturers that emphasize regulatory compliance (NDAA options, export-aware supply chains) and long-term firmware support for public-sector procurements.

Regulatory and supply-chain risk: compliance is a project risk, not a checkbox

Two regulatory dynamics are especially material in 2026. First, NDAA-style compliance requirements continue to constrain sourcing options in certain public and enterprise deployments—forcing buyers to embed compliance checks into the early stages of vendor selection. Second, export controls and national security policies influence component sourcing, firmware provenance, and long-term support contracts.

Operationally, this means procurement teams must treat compliance as a project-level deliverable (with verification milestones) rather than an afterthought. Recent industry developments and their implications

  • Hanwha Vision’s release of multi-channel AI multi-sensor models integrated with NVIDIA Jetson-class processing demonstrates the commercial viability of serverless edge analytics—allowing deployments to shift processing from centralized servers to device-level inference without sacrificing analytic depth.
  • Manufacturers updating product catalogs to emphasize NDAA-compliant multi-sensor lines reflect a broader pivot toward public-sector and regulated enterprise contracts; this trend increases the importance of validated compliance in vendor selection.
  • Ongoing product matrix refreshes among mid-tier suppliers indicate a maturing product lifecycle: customers can expect shorter refresh cadences but must plan for firmware and lifecycle support costs when evaluating TCO.
